Leaving my parents' room, I made my way to my bedroom. Dropping my bag onto the couch, I slowly walked over to my bed.

I lay down, staring up at the ceiling.

Minutes passed. Maybe longer.

An overwhelming urge to shift and run through the forest crept over me. My mind was a tangled mess,

all because of him.

Why did he have to heal me like that? I could have lived with the pain.

I thought back to the moment I threw water in his face. He hadn't reacted, hadn't even looked remotely

angry.

That calm expression of his-it irritated me.

Where was the Kane who used to challenge me at every turn? The one who never backed down?

I wanted him to feel every ounce of the pain I had suffered.

At some point, exhaustion took over, and my eyes drifted shut.

By the time I woke up, the afternoon sun was casting long shadows across my room.

Sitting up, I stretched, let out a yawn, and stepped out into the hallway.

I paused outside my children's room before pushing the door open.
